The genome sequence of a hoverfly, Xanthogramma pedissequum (Harris, 1776).

We present a genome assembly from an individual male Xanthogramma pedissequum (Arthropoda; Insecta; Diptera; Syrphidae). The genome sequence is 977 megabases in span. The majority of the assembly (95.94%) is scaffolded into six chromosomal pseudomolecules, with the X and Y sex chromosomes assembled.
